Web14 okt. 2024 · Low exit barriers occur when it is easy to shut down a facility or business. There may be limited costs associated with liquidating the firm – potentially allowing you to recoup a lot of the initial investments. If there are only limited costs associated with shutting down the firm, then the barriers to exit in the industry are low.
